Keyphrases
- cloud computing
- high energy physics
- cloud computing environment
- distributed computing
- computing resources
- distributed storage
- map reduce
- commodity hardware
- computing infrastructure
- computing platform
- data management
- data center
- distributed systems
- big data
- computing technologies
- service providers
- scientific data
- geographically distributed
- load balance
- mapreduce framework
- cloud computing platform
- cloud storage
- peer to peer
- mobile agents
- distributed environment
- computer networks
- fault tolerant
- data mining
- middleware architecture
- business models
- load balancing
- data collection
- virtual machine
- cloud platform